Me and Wendell went to Masa's Cafeteria back in January. I wasn't gonna blog about it because my pictures turned out crappy, but since I mentioned that Wendell liked their Loco Moco I thought I should post um anyway. Unfortunately, neither of us ordered the Loco Moco on that day. Masa's is in Mapunapuna, and I was surprised that they have a really nice website with directions to the place and a menu list. You can click here to get to the site.
It really is cafeteria style where you order and pick up at the counter and then go find a place to sit.
Wendell got the Fried Fish ($9.00).
I got the Pork Tofu with Mustard Cabbage ($8.50).
Note to Lance: Looks like the Loco Moco is only on their breakfast menu, so you gotta go between 5:30 am and 10:30 am if you like try um.
